Equipment protection is preventive structural reinforcement and repair planning designed to address predictable high-stress failure points before they turn into emergency breakdowns.
Heavy equipment, attachments, trailers, contractor fleet equipment, and other high-use structural components benefit from proactive reinforcement and routine condition review.
It helps reduce emergency downtime, lowers the cost of larger repairs, improves scheduling control, and can extend the service life of equipment that works under repeated load.
